From Stella McCartney's androgynous dress-down look to Rihanna's tracksuit, via mag editors' off-duty chic, here's an anatomy of grey's recent appearances in the fashion pages
Sarah Harris, Vogue's fashion features director, is a long-term grey devotee who owns 'about 45' heather-coloured T-shirts, has silky, naturally grey hair and a light-grey-painted house (Farrow & Ball's Cornforth White, to be precise). 'Grey is such a nice antidote to peacocking, which has taken hold for the past five years,' she says. 'Reverting to grey is a bit of a reaction to that.'
